About bis(oxido(dioxo)vanadium);bis(rubidium(1+))
bis(oxido(dioxo)vanadium);bis(rubidium(1+)) (PubChem CID 102601952) has the molecular formula O6Rb2V2
and a molecular weight of 368.82 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is bis(oxido(dioxo)vanadium);bis(rubidium(1+)).
